diff --git a/.github/workflows/docker.yml b/.github/workflows/docker.yml index 3daaa5a..f256b31 100644 --- a/.github/workflows/docker.yml +++ b/.github/workflows/docker.yml @@ -37,8 +37,6 @@ jobs: uses: docker/setup-qemu-action@v3 - name: Set up Docker Buildx uses: docker/setup-buildx-action@v3 - with: - version: v0.9.1 - name: Login to GHCR uses: docker/login-action@v3 with: @@ -66,4 +64,7 @@ jobs: push: ${{ github.ref == 'refs/heads/master' }} tags: ${{ steps.meta.outputs.tags }} labels: ${{ steps.meta.outputs.labels }} + cache-from: type=gha + cache-to: type=gha,mode=max + \ No newline at end of file diff --git a/Dockerfile b/Dockerfile index 45627b0..473272e 100644 --- a/Dockerfile +++ b/Dockerfile @@ -16,6 +16,8 @@ RUN cargo build --release FROM debian:bookworm-slim AS runtime WORKDIR /app +RUN apt-get update + COPY --from=builder /app/target/release/namada-faucet /app/server CMD ["./server"] \ No newline at end of file